When Anna* was 10 she became anxious and distracted at school. Her teacher found out that Anna’s mother was very ill. Anna was struggling to cope with her feelings.
The Place2Be counsellor at Anna’s school, Gabi, spoke with Anna’s dad and found out that Anna’s mother’s illness was terminal, but Anna’s parents didn’t know how to break the dreadful news to their daughter.
Gabi knew the whole family was going through an unimaginably tough time and needed her expert support. Gabi offered to facilitate that difficult conversation with Anna and her father.
Anna was upset when she understood that her mum wasn’t going to get better, but she had Gabi’s skilled support and lots of comfort and loving care from her dad.
When Anna’s mum passed away, Anna and Gabi continued to meet. Using guided conversation and play to help Anna work through her grief, Gabi is been there for Anna through the very toughest time.
